If there was a red carpet big enough, they’d roll it out in front of the ferry when Dr. Maureen Gibbons arrives on Fogo Island in April. | SaltWire

Dr. Maureen Gibbons has been practicing medicine since 1979. She recently accepted a position on Fogo Island, where the residents are ecstatic at the news. Andrew Waterman/The TelegramFOGO ISLAND, N.L. — If there was a red carpet big enough, they’d roll it out in front of the ferry when Dr. Maureen Gibbons arrives on Fogo Island in April.

In a career that spans 43 years and includes requiring police escorts for house calls in London, the last five have been the most trying, she said. “Since I’ve come to this practice, I have worked every single weekend, with only one week off since July of 2019,” Gibbons said from her office on Queen’s Road. “My forever place, my forever job. I created it, I branded it, I designed it, I did everything, but it’s impossible to go on.”— Dr. Maureen GibbonsDue to the strain on her work and her life, she had interviews set up for positions in New Brunswick and P.E.I.

Working under a health authority means she will be paid for what she works, rather than spending her evenings and weekends trying to get through paperwork and forms on her own dime.
